A fire alarm and voice evacuation system represents a crucial integration of safety technology designed to protect lives and property during emergency situations. This comprehensive system combines traditional fire detection capabilities with advanced voice communication features, creating a robust emergency response infrastructure. The system utilizes state-of-the-art sensors and detectors to identify potential fire hazards, while simultaneously incorporating clear, automated voice instructions to guide building occupants to safety. Advanced digital signal processing ensures crystal-clear voice messages are broadcast throughout the facility, even in challenging acoustic environments. The system's sophisticated control panel serves as the central hub, monitoring all connected devices and managing emergency protocols. It features multiple zones for targeted announcements, allowing for phased evacuations when necessary. Integration capabilities enable seamless connection with other building systems, including access control and HVAC systems, for comprehensive emergency management. The system supports both automated and manual operations, allowing authorized personnel to broadcast live messages when needed. Regular self-diagnostic routines ensure system reliability, while backup power supplies guarantee continued operation during power outages. This modern safety solution meets or exceeds current building codes and safety standards, making it suitable for various applications, from commercial buildings and educational institutions to healthcare facilities and industrial complexes.

Advanced Voice Intelligibility and Message Control

Advanced Voice Intelligibility and Message Control

The system's sophisticated voice transmission technology sets new standards for clarity and intelligibility in emergency communications. Using advanced digital signal processing algorithms, the system ensures that every announcement is crystal clear and easily understood, even in acoustically challenging environments. The message control system allows for pre-recorded instructions in multiple languages, ensuring effective communication with diverse populations. Facility managers can easily program and update emergency messages through an intuitive interface, enabling quick adaptation to changing safety requirements. The system's distributed audio architecture ensures consistent volume levels throughout the facility, eliminating dead zones and areas of poor coverage. Real-time audio monitoring capabilities allow operators to verify message delivery and system performance during both routine testing and actual emergencies.
Comprehensive System Integration and Monitoring

Comprehensive System Integration and Monitoring

This highlight focuses on the system's exceptional integration capabilities and monitoring features that create a unified safety infrastructure. The system seamlessly connects with other building management systems, including access control, CCTV, and HVAC controls, enabling automated responses to various emergency scenarios. Advanced monitoring features provide continuous oversight of all system components, instantly alerting facility managers to any issues requiring attention. The system performs regular self-diagnostic routines to ensure all components are functioning correctly, while sophisticated fault detection algorithms help prevent false alarms. Remote monitoring capabilities allow for off-site system management and trouble-shooting, reducing response times and maintenance costs.
